As we all know, there is no one way you 'should' dress for your body shape. But to be comfortable, especially in a world of limited sizes and options for everyone, it's always good to have a few tricks and tips for shopping for different bodies.
Today on What Are You Wearing, we're joined by our colleague and fashion influencer Lara Severino to chat about shopping for a big bust. She shares her three best pieces of advice, and some of her favourite brands. Plus, Tam shares how she shops for her more petite frame, and Deni tells us why we need to 'f**k the skinny pile'.
